Tasting Notes


The 2023 Mt Difficulty Bannockburn Pinot Noir, hailing from the Central Otago region of New Zealand, is a true standout from the esteemed Foley Family Wines. In the glass, this Pinot Noir displays a deep ruby hue, with subtle garnet tones hinting at its complexity and maturity. On the nose, aromas of ripe red berries, dried herbs, and a touch of earthy minerality greet the senses. On the palate, this wine is luscious and velvety, with layers of black cherry, cranberry, and dark chocolate. The tannins are well-integrated, providing a smooth and elegant mouthfeel. The finish is long and satisfying, leaving a lingering impression of spiced plums and a subtle hint of oak. With its impeccable balance and depth, this 2023 vintage of Mt Difficulty Bannockburn Pinot Noir is sure to delight and impress even the most discerning of palates.
